Asia-Pacific Data Center Construction Market Surges Amid Growing Digital Demands and Sustainability Innovations

The Asia-Pacific Data Center Construction Market is experiencing robust growth, driven by escalating demand for digital services, cloud computing, and IoT applications. The region's favorable business environment, expanding technology infrastructure, and strategic geographic location are attracting significant investments. With increasing awareness about data security and compliance, there is a surge in state-of-the-art data center facilities. Moreover, innovative designs, sustainable practices, and advanced cooling technologies are being adopted, ensuring energy efficiency and reduced environmental impact. This market's upward trajectory promises enhanced connectivity and reliability for businesses and consumers alike.

According to Data Bridge Market Research, the Asia-Pacific data center construction market is expected to reach a value of USD 13.73 billion in 2021, is expected to reach a value of USD 30.96 billion by 2029, at a CAGR of 10.70% during the forecast period 2022-2029.

"Increasing data consumption surge market demand"

The increasing data consumption driven by the widespread use of smartphones, Internet of Things (IoT) devices, and digital applications has led to a massive surge in data volumes. This data explosion requires the construction of data centers equipped with the necessary infrastructure and storage capabilities to manage and store this vast amount of information securely. Data centers play a pivotal role in processing and organizing data, ensuring seamless user experiences, and supporting various industries' evolving needs in the digital era.

What restraints the growth of the Asia-Pacific data center construction market?

"Shortage of skilled labor can impede the market growth”

The shortage of skilled labor in the data center construction industry poses a significant challenge. Building data centers requires specialized expertise in various areas, including electrical and mechanical systems, cooling solutions, and advanced technology installations. The lack of qualified workers can lead to delays in construction timelines and project completion, potentially increasing labor costs due to higher demand for skilled professionals. Moreover, the scarcity of skilled workers may compromise the quality of construction, affecting the overall efficiency and reliability of data centers. Addressing this issue through training and workforce development programs becomes essential to ensure the timely and successful construction of data centers.

Regional Insights: Japan dominates the Asia-Pacific Data Center Construction Market  

Japan is emerging as a dominant player in the Asia-Pacific data center construction market, primarily due to the country's increasing infrastructure and economic development. As businesses embrace digital transformation and cloud-based services, the demand for data centers has surged. Japan's strategic location, stable power supply, and advanced technology infrastructure make it an attractive hub for data center construction. Furthermore, the government's support for technological advancements and initiatives to promote digitalization have further fueled the growth of the data center market in Japan, solidifying its position as a key player in the region.
